class Serialbox(CMakePackage):
"""Serialbox is a serialization library and tools for C/C++, Python3 and
Fortran. Serialbox is used in several projects for building validation
frameworks against reference runs."""
homepage = "https://github.com/GridTools/serialbox"
url = "https://github.com/GridTools/serialbox/archive/v2.6.1.tar.gz"
maintainers = ['skosukhin']
version('2.6.1', sha256='b795ce576e8c4fd137e48e502b07b136079c595c82c660cfa2e284b0ef873342')
version('2.6.0', sha256='9199f8637afbd7f2b3c5ba932d1c63e9e14d553a0cafe6c29107df0e04ee9fae')
version('2.5.4', sha256='f4aee8ef284f58e6847968fe4620e222ac7019d805bbbb26c199e4b6a5094fee')
version('2.5.3', sha256='696499b3f43978238c3bcc8f9de50bce2630c07971c47c9e03af0324652b2d5d')
variant('c', default=True, description='enable C interface')
variant('python', default=False, description='enable Python interface')
variant('fortran', default=False, description='enable Fortran interface')
variant('ftg', default=False,
description='enable FortranTestGenerator frontend')
variant('sdb', default=False, description='enable stencil debugger')
variant('shared', default=True, description='build shared libraries')
variant('examples', default=False, description='build the examples')
variant('logging', default=True,
description='enable the logging infrastructure')
variant('async-api', default=True,
description='enable the asynchronous API')
variant('netcdf', default=False,
description='build the NetCDF archive backend')
variant('std-filesystem', default=True,
description='use std::experimental::filesystem (no dependency on '
'compiled boost libs)')
depends_on('cmake@3.12:', type='build')
# We might be provided with an external vanilla cmake, and we need one with
# with https://gitlab.kitware.com/cmake/cmake/-/merge_requests/5025
depends_on('cmake@3.19:', when='%pgi', type='build')
depends_on('boost@1.54:', type='build')
depends_on('boost+filesystem+system',
when='~std-filesystem', type=('build', 'link'))
depends_on('netcdf-c', when='+netcdf')
depends_on('python@3.4:', when='+python', type=('build', 'run'))
depends_on('py-numpy', when='+python', type=('build', 'run'))
# pp_ser fails to process source files containing Unicode character with
# Python 3 (https://github.com/GridTools/serialbox/pull/249):
patch('ppser_py3.patch', when='@2.2.1:')
# NAG patches:
patch('nag/interface.patch', when='@2.0.1:%nag+fortran')
patch('nag/examples.patch', when='@2.3.1:%nag+fortran+examples')
patch('nag/ftg.patch', when='@2.3.1:%nag+ftg')
conflicts('+ftg', when='~fortran',
msg='the FortranTestGenerator frontend requires the Fortran '
'interface')
conflicts('+ftg', when='@:2.2.999',
msg='the FortranTestGenerator frontend is supported only '
'starting version 2.3.0')
conflicts('+sdb', when='~python',
msg='the stencil debugger requires the Python interface')
conflicts('+fortran', when='~c',
msg='the Fortran interface requires the C interface')
conflicts('+python', when='~c',
msg='the Python interface requires the C interface')
conflicts('+python', when='~shared',
msg='the Python interface requires the shared libraries')
